M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
subjects
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
evolvements in
online learning have provided the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
issues that
online learning institutions
are having to attend to
today because e-learning technology is
advancing so fast.
How can educators
make sure that
the schooling provided by these
massively open online courses is
acceptable?
How can participants
ensure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ach courses online?
What different business strategies are being used by
organizations like
San Diego State University to conduct these massively open online courses?
What evaluation strategies and experimental teaching practices are in use today?
How can educators
handle
inadequate
student motivation and high
attrition?
As digital educational technology becomes more
prolific there is a
growing
necessity
to be aware of how
these MOOC classes are being conducted.
Academics
and numerous other
participants
want
to better perceive
the outcomes of these
interesting new open education
undertakings.
Corporations want
to gain more knowledge about how
MOOCs
can be made better.
To satisfy this
growing
demand for
data
MOOCs and Open Education
offers a critical analysis of
these massive open online courses and other open education resource subjects.
This interesting new book
also considers the
major controversies associated with
these massively open online courses and open education resources.
